For the last 7 years, restaurant management and culinary arts educators from across the nation have experienced the Summer Institutes, weeklong intensive workshops delivered by industry experts. The goal of the Summer Institutes is to provide educators with a forum to learn cutting-edge skills, which they can then take back to the classroom and teach their students to prepare them for a rewarding career in the restaurant and foodservice industry. In this dynamic and interactive environment, educators have the opportunity to:

  • Earn restaurant/foodservice instructor certification
  • Secure academic credits and CEU's (at select institutions)
  • Learn from faculty composed of nationally recognized content experts
  • Accrue great networking opportunities
  • Participate in best practices forums
  • Tour restaurants and foodservice facilities
  • Receive classroom materials
